Join a cutting-edge research initiative at Saint Francis University. The project, "AI and IoT in Telehealth," lies at the intersection of modern healthcare and technological innovation. We aim to leverage Internet of Things (IoT) medical devices and Artificial Intelligence (AI) to revolutionize remote patient monitoring, improve clinical decision-making, and bridge the gap in accessible healthcare.
We are seeking a driven, multidisciplinary Full-Time Research Assistant to bridge the gap between health sciences and advanced technology. You will play a pivotal role in designing, testing, and implementing AI-driven telehealth solutions and managing IoT data pipelines.
The appointee will be responsible (a) assist in the development, training, and deployment of AI/Machine Learning models tailored for healthcare data; (b) support the integration and testing of IoT biosensors and remote monitoring devices; (c) collect, clean, and analyze clinical and health-related datasets; (d) collaborate with clinical partners to ensure technical solutions align with real-world healthcare needs; (e) contribute to academic papers, research reports, and grant proposals; and (f) manage day-to-day project logistics and documentation.
Applicants should have (i) a Bachelor's or Master's degree in a Health Science-related field (e.g., Biomedical Science, Health Informatics, Nursing, Public Health) with a strong quantitative background, OR a degree in Biomedical Engineering / Computer Science with a heavy emphasis on healthcare applications; (ii) strong programming skills in Python or R (experience with frameworks like PyTorch, TensorFlow, or Scikit-learn is highly preferred); (iii) solid understanding of Machine Learning, Deep Learning, or statistical modeling techniques; (iv) familiarity with IoT concepts, data acquisition, or sensor technology; (v) excellent written and verbal communication skills for cross-disciplinary collaboration (tech and health); (vi) prior experience in a research environment or writing academic literature; and (vii) strong problem-solving skills and a passion for digital health innovation.
